Output 674b5362334d7e71738130af0b875bf7a976c6d32aa1e14dee7c606a888860a2:0

value
15000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3abebe159668056cffc7da35e003b7d2f655452f OP_EQUAL
address
373dch7GDQtRkvSj8fnoQAQUm4jmaEPACa
transaction
674b5362334d7e71738130af0b875bf7a976c6d32aa1e14dee7c606a888860a2
spent
true